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1724 1183 3313 37326708 97968506
881527 803717054
881527 803717054
2110965 44650 66502 15929673474
All about undefined
Interested in learning more?
881527 803717054
2110965 44650 66502 15929673474
See more
82281452 53305134193 777
0778190 47782 6819405187
See more
63686115609 8294
52 43578003365 0447 743
See more